| Percentile Bracket | Average Annual Salary |
|---|---|
| 10th Percentile Wage | $20,910 |
| 25th Percentile Wage | $21,870 |
| 50th Percentile Wage | $23,470 |
| 75th Percentile Wage | $25,070 |
| 90th Percentile Wage | $29,120 |
Table 1 shows the average annual salaries for nursing assistants in the industry of management, scientific, and technical consulting services. The salaries are shown in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) nursing assistants is $29,120. The median annual salary (50th percentile) is $23,470.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ent nursing assistants is $20,910.
The table and chart below show the trend of the median salary of nursing assistants in the industry of Management, Scientific, and Technical Consulting Services from 2012 to 2017.
| Year | Median Salary | Yearly Growth | 5-Year Growth |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2017 | $23,470 | 5.41% | 5.41% |
| 2016 | $22,200 | -15.14% | - |
| 2015 | $25,560 | 14.08% | - |
| 2014 | $21,960 | 2.19% | - |
| 2013 | $21,480 | -3.35% | - |
| 2012 | $22,200 | - | - |
